Differences between Industrial and Residential Roofing
- Industrial roofs are designed to cover larger areas and support heavy equipment, unlike residential roofs that are typically smaller and simpler in structure.
- Industrial roofs require specialized materials and installation techniques to withstand the wear and tear of industrial activities.
- Industrial roofs often have unique features like skylights, ventilation systems, and access points for maintenance purposes.

Types of Industrial Roofing Materials
Industrial roofing materials play a crucial role in the overall performance and longevity of a building's roof. Here is an overview of common materials used in industrial roofing:
Metal Roofing
Metal roofing is a popular choice for industrial buildings due to its durability and longevity. It can withstand extreme weather conditions and is resistant to fire, rot, and insect damage. However, metal roofing can be prone to rust and can be noisy during heavy rain or hail storms.
PVC Roofing
PVC roofing is known for its flexibility and resistance to chemicals and grease, making it a suitable option for industrial facilities. It is also energy-efficient and can help reduce cooling costs. However, PVC roofing may not be as durable as metal roofing and can be punctured easily.
TPO Roofing
TPO roofing is a single-ply membrane that offers excellent resistance to UV rays and chemicals. It is also environmentally friendly and can help reduce energy costs. However, TPO roofing may not be as durable as metal roofing and can be prone to punctures and tears.
EPDM Roofing
EPDM roofing is a synthetic rubber material that is highly durable and resistant to UV rays and extreme temperatures. It is also easy to install and repair. However, EPDM roofing may not be as energy-efficient as PVC or TPO roofing and can be prone to punctures and tears.

Location Influence
The location of the building can significantly influence the choice of roofing material. Factors such as climate, local weather patterns, and environmental conditions can impact the performance and longevity of the roofing system. It is essential to select a roofing material that is well-suited to the specific conditions of the building's location.
Energy Efficiency
Energy efficiency is becoming increasingly important in industrial roofing systems. By choosing a roofing material that is energy-efficient, you can reduce heating and cooling costs, improve overall energy performance, and contribute to a more sustainable building design. Consider factors such as insulation properties, solar reflectance, and thermal resistance when selecting an energy-efficient roofing material.
